A corrupt database is one that has lost some of its data or functionality. Causes of corruption include (but are not limited to) the following:

  • Hard disk/controller errors.

  • Memory errors.

  • Network errors.

  • Power interruptions (losses, dips, or surges).

  • Lightning.

  • Rebooting or turning off the server while the database is open.

  • The server crashing or freezing while the database is open.
